Roles and Responsibilities:
Provide outstanding customer service to existing and potential clients by being courteous, responsive and resourceful
Build quotes based on incoming rental requests
Negotiate rental rates for equipment orders with productions
Answer technical and subjective questions about cameras, lenses and support equipment
Place orders for equipment sub-rentals and ensure invoices subsequently received are properly invoiced
Coordinate timely delivery and return of equipment
Update & maintain barcode system and tracking document used to schedule/assign equipment for projects
Coordinate to ensure each job has the proper Cameras, Lenses, and Support Gear required for a successful completion of the job
Work with Chief Operating officer to ensure that the Camera Equipment is serviced in a timely manner
Ensure all paperwork is properly completed in a timely manner
Provide general administrative assistance in the office, including, but not limited to, ordering supplies, answering emails and assisting during prep
Maintains and organizes all camera gear/equipment within the office
